So once you have that, in this case I picked North High School, you go to the quick launch and then right there the report is called STU204 for the transcript. Once you select that, make sure that on that first tab, the transcript option is High School and then the sort output is PDF and then if you go to the selection tab, the type is student. Once you hit select, it will give you an option to start inputting student IDs. So then once you start doing that, after you've input the first one, you just hit return or hit enter on your keyboard and then boom, that first student comes up. Then you just continue to do that until you go through the list of students that you want to pull transcripts for. Okay, we're going to fast forward here a little bit, that way you don't just see me pulling each student. Okay, now that you've pulled up all the students, then you go and hit select up top and then the last step is hitting print and then you just wait for the report to be pulled and then once the report is pulled, you will see that you have the option, as you can see these are all the transcripts of the students that you selected all at once.
